Summary Information

Brief Description

  • The terminal utilises BW Tatiana as a Floating Storage and Regasification Unit (FSRU), with a capacity of 280 MMSCFD and storage capacity of 137,000 m3

Technical Details

  • Storage capacity: 137,000 M3

  • Constructor:
    • Keppel Shipyard: Conversion of the vessel to an FSRU
    • Tractebel Engineering: Feasibility study

Ongoing Projects/Project Status

  • The terminal was commissioned in 2021

Suppliers / Customers

  • Suppliers:
  • Customers: a 378MW combined–cycle generation plant

History

  • 2020 - Keppel awarded the vessel conversion
  • 2021 - Terminal begins operations
